Output d526a089b35a90a8667f2d438c65b92790c3680f7dd2e0b7d25c9322e5a64c29:74

value
3246148
script pubkey
OP_0 OP_PUSHBYTES_20 6e7762550161ac7cbec4ad23d2b14f77fef5b2bd
address
bc1qdemky4gpvxk8e0ky453a9v20wll0tv4aasxmqv
transaction
d526a089b35a90a8667f2d438c65b92790c3680f7dd2e0b7d25c9322e5a64c29
spent
true